LINEAR ACTUATED INJECTION VALVE
ES1254186
Linear actuation injection valve, comprising a slide (B) that is housed and moves linearly inside a valve sleeve (A), where the valve is characterized in that: the liner (A) comprises four removable parts: a cover (2) including a plurality of fluid inlet connection and outlet connection ports, three inlet ports (9, 11, 13) and three outlet ports (10, 12, 14); and where the orifices of said ports are located on the underside of the cover (2) and are arranged in two rows of three equidistant and facing holes; where there are central ports (9, 10), lower ports (11, 12), and upper ports (13, 14); and where the cap (2) is attached to a body (1); a body (1) having a recess (19) in which the slide (B) is housed and linearly displaces; and two end-of-travel closures (3) that are located at both ends of the body (1), and where their internal faces comprise a hole (5) that leaves free space where the slide (B) moves, and that comprises a stop (17) adjustable limit positioning of the slide (B) and an actuating hole (16) through mounting and actuation of a rod included in the axis of the slide (B); the slide (B) has a sealing surface (4) that is flat in which two internal longitudinal channels (6) and two internal transverse channels (7) have been etched; and the axis of the slide (B) comprises a stem; where the length of the longitudinal channels (6) is equal to the positioning distance between the holes of the fluid inlet and outlet connection ports of each row in the cover (2) and the length of the transverse channels (7) is equal to the distance between the rows of holes of the connection ports; and where the flat sealing surface (4) of the slide (B) is adjusted by pressure to a part of the inner surface of the sleeve into which the inlet (9, 11, 13) and outlet (10, 12) ports open, 14) of fluids, said fluid inlet and outlet connection ports being in contact with the internal channels (6, 7) according to the position of the slide (B).
